#538eed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#538eed is composed of 32.5% red, 55.7%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65% cyan, 40.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 217 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 62.7%. #538eed color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ffff with #001ddb.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

Shades and Tints of #538eed

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010206 is the darkest color, while #f3f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#538eed

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9fa4 is the less saturated color, while #448bfc is the most saturated one.
